Terri Dionne is a self-taught artist and special education educator whose work is inspired by life itself. Born April 30 in Virginia under the sign of Taurus, her creative process is rooted in patience, reflection, and a deep appreciation for the world around her.
Having spent most of her life in Atlanta, Georgia—where she currently resides—Terri draws inspiration from nature, everyday experiences, and the beauty of people of color. Her work explores themes of identity, emotion, and human connection.
As a neurodivergent creator, she approaches art with curiosity and intuition, allowing her work to evolve organically. Terri is a graduate of Clark Atlanta University and holds a bachelor’s degree in Social Work and a master’s degree in Special Education. Her dual roles as educator and artist inform one another, shaping a practice grounded in empathy, observation, and storytelling.
